logo

Output 64de5310591df5f745ff9c545002e5914a9cfaa6eed16fd6205cfb5bad04e750:20

value
136557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8eaa2542859508a3c06702db671cfb5945b221 OP_EQUAL
address
35wBut1Zw12sCUCYSDoa3MT6JF6wr4nrzd
transaction
64de5310591df5f745ff9c545002e5914a9cfaa6eed16fd6205cfb5bad04e750